Show me your friends and I will show you who you are.  Commander Kirk Lippold, United States Navy (Ret.) is a friend of our friend, Tony Mattivi.  Captain Lippold was the Commanding Officer of the USS Cole, the Destroyer that was bombed by Al Qaeda October 12, 2000.  Many believe it was the pre-curser to 9/11.  Commander Lippold and Tony Mattivi became friends as they worked together to bring the Terrorists who carried out this cowardly act, to Justice.  The Truth about Leadership is it exposes who you really are when you answer the call.  And Tony Mattivi and Kirk Lippold answered.  We use words like courage, honor and integrity as labels but these are not labels— they are the elements swarming frenetically inside of heroes as they evaluate the situation and give us cues to the next right step.  We want that Leadership in our lives. We need that Leadership in our lives.  And it is my honor to share this conversation with Commander Kirk Lippold and the next Attorney General of Kansas, Mr. Tony Mattivi.
